Similarly, how do I change my budget on Mint?
In the app you can change your budget amount but not set up rollovers. To change the budget amount, go to Updates > Fast Approaching Budgets: View All Budgets > tap the pencil icon > tap to open the Edit Budget menu or drag the budget line.
Additionally, how do I start over on mint? If you want a fresh start for your Mint account and no longer want to view your old info, the best thing to do is to delete all of your accounts within Mint and then re-add them. Once you re-add your accounts, you'll get up to 90 days in transaction history.

How far back can mint go?
While initially, we pull in up to 90 days of transaction history, we will store all your account data from the date you add the account until the date you decide to delete the account. Therefore, if you have an account that was added 2 years ago, you will see history for 2 years and 3 months.

Is the Mint app safe?

How do I edit income in Mint app?
To set up your income, you can simply create a budget with an income category:- Click on the Budgets tab.
- Click the Create a budget button or click the + next to the income row showing any income amount you may have.
- Enter your monthly income amount.
How do I add cash to mint?
You can manually add cash, pending checks, and other transactions by following the steps below:- Click on the Transactions Tab in the top menu bar.
- Click the “+ Transaction” button .
- Enter the relevant details.
- Click "I'm Done".
